## Changed defaults

Heads up: the Ledgerline tax-rate lookup cache now defaults to a 15-minute TTL instead of 24 hours. Turns out rates in the Veldt County sandbox were going stale mid-demo, which was embarrassing. Eviction is now LRU rather than FIFO, and the cache warms on boot. If you're reviewing, check that nothing hardcodes the old TTL. The new defaults land as follows.

deployment values, bajop-taweg:
holwyn:
  log_level: debug
  metrics_host: metrics.holwyn.zemvarsys.internal
  pool_size: 32

**Runbook: AuditGlass viewer — plugin setup**

Hey plugin folks — before your extension can read the LedgerLens audit stream, the viewer needs its ingest flags set correctly, or you'll just see empty pages. Restart the viewer after any change; hot reload is flaky. The defaults your plugin should expect are listed below.

config for yawep-yagep:
[aldok]
port = 9300
region = south-4
host = aldok.sivrelhq.internal
team = casix
timeout_ms = 500
retries = 4

**FAQ: What happens if the StormHerald fan-out stalls?**
For the weekly sync: fan-out pushes alerts to regional relays in batches of 500. If a relay falls behind by more than two minutes, the watchdog pauses that shard and retries with backoff. Don't manually restart relays during an active severe-weather window — let the watchdog drain first. Full shard resets are a last resort and need on-call approval. The reset console gates on the recovery passphrase printed directly beneath this entry.

strongbox words: druvan-lamys-eliius-jorax-istox-soreth-ulays-gilix-ralix-oliiel-norwyn-casvan-praius

## Evacuation-Chair Store — Access for Contractors

The evacuation-chair store at Harbenfield House is located off Stairwell C, level 2, behind the grey double doors marked "Emergency Equipment — Do Not Obstruct". Visiting contractors servicing the Stairglide units must sign in at the facilities office first and be accompanied by a Harbenfield staff member at all times. The store door uses the keypad reader, not the main badge system. Enter the following code to release the lock.

door code, tajof-kageg: bdg-QVDCE-3